Paleontology courses can help you learn fossil identification, geological mapping, evolutionary biology, and the history of life on Earth. You can build skills in data analysis, fieldwork techniques, and the use of scientific methods to interpret findings. Many courses introduce tools like GIS software for mapping fossil sites, 3D modeling for reconstructing ancient organisms, and lab equipment for analyzing samples, all of which enhance your understanding of past ecosystems and the processes that shaped them.
